Basic Anatomy and Physiology of Human Body
by A. O. Osunderu
Publisher: National Open University of Nigeria 2008
ISBN/ASIN: 9780584005
Number of pages: 110
Description:
Anatomy and physiology are closely integrated both theoretically and practically. Anatomical information provides clues about probable functions and physiological mechanisms can be explained only in terms of the underlying anatomy.
